Ford Presidential Library - JUNE 30, 1976 Office of the White Housp Press Secrefary NOTICE TO THE PRESS The President has signed S. 2529 -- VHerans Housing Amendments Act of 1976. This bill amends VA housing statutes to continue the loan guaranty and direct loan programs indefinitely; extends eligibility under the VA home loan guaranty program to veterans who served between World War Il and the Korean conflict; increases the maximum …
